Content Expression Through Faces

Emotional Range and Micro‑Expressions

Faces on YouTube carry a wide spectrum of micro‑expressions that help viewers decode sincerity, humor, or discomfort in real time. Creators often rely on these subtle cues to guide narrative pacing and emotional payoff within a video.

Cultural Representation in Visual Storytelling

By featuring diverse faces, creators can broaden representation and surface perspectives that mainstream media often overlooks. Viewers encounter new contexts, accents, and lived experiences that reshape expectations about who belongs in digital conversations.

Algorithmic Visibility and Discovery

How Faces Influence Recommendation Systems

Facial visibility, clarity, and engagement metrics influence how recommendation systems prioritize content. Recognizable, expressive faces often drive higher click‑through and retention, signaling relevance to the platform’s models.

Thumbnail and Title Synergy

The combination of a striking face with a concise title dramatically affects initial attention. Strategic framing and lighting in thumbnails amplify curiosity while aligning with viewer intent and platform policies.

Creator Identity and Authenticity

Building Trust Through Consistent Presence

Regular viewers often recognize creators by facial cues, voice tone, and editing style before they recall a channel name. Consistent appearance establishes reliability, making new audiences more willing to subscribe and engage.

Authenticity as a Strategic Tool

Audiences reward perceived authenticity, where imperfection and candid moments feel more human than highly polished production. Creators leverage genuine facial reactions to deepen loyalty and long‑term community investment.

Ethical Considerations and Privacy

Uploading faces of others, especially minors or in sensitive settings, requires clear consent and contextual awareness. Responsible creators outline permissions, offer blurring options, and respect community guidelines to minimize harm.

Deepfakes and Misinformation Risks

Advancing AI tools enable realistic synthetic faces that can mislead viewers if not disclosed. Platforms increasingly implement labeling and detection measures to help audiences distinguish synthetic content from authentic recordings.

FAQ

Reader questions

Why do some videos show faces while others do not?

Creators choose formats based on their message, privacy preferences, and production resources; some rely on animation, screen capture, or voice‑only approaches to protect identity or focus attention on information rather than person.

How can I protect my face when appearing on YouTube?

You can manage exposure by adjusting privacy settings, using blurring or virtual backgrounds, limiting upload frequency, and reviewing community guidelines to ensure your comfort and safety.

Do faces affect video ranking more than titles?

While faces can boost engagement signals, YouTube’s ranking system weighs many factors including titles, tags, watch time, and audience satisfaction; a compelling face often supports but does not replace strong metadata and content quality.

What should I do if my face is used without permission?

Report the video through platform mechanisms, reach out to the creator for removal, and, if needed, seek legal advice or contact YouTube’s safety team to request takedown based on privacy or consent violations.
